| Carcassonnne area |
The medieval city of Carcassone is 40 minutes drive, or why not take the train - a 10 minute walk to the stop from the cottage. Buy your ticket on the train & travel the heart of the city without the bother of parking. The town of Mirepoix is also worth a days visit with its medieval marketplace surrounded by bars & restaurants under buildings of great character & beauty. Market Day is Monday.
The Spanish border is just 90 minutes away with Barcelona another hour, drive just across the border and take the train from Figares, birthplace and home to a fascinating museum dedicated to Salvador Dali. You can also drive across to Andorra for fantastic scenery, skiing & duty free shopping.
The weather in the Languedoc is very mediterranean with 300 days of sunshine a year claimed. The local rivers, lakes and natural spas provide bathing opportunities plus the coast is just 90minutes away. If skiing is your thing, the nearest resort at 40kms away is Camurac, with 15 slopes, two of which are green, 8 blues, 2 red and 3 black. With 7 ski lifts, 13 snow canons and 14 km of cross-country ski tracks. Buses leave twice a day from Quillan (7kms) during the season.

| How to get there |
| Nearest Travel Links |
| Airport: | Carcassonne 39 |
| Railway: | Montazels 1 |
| Ferry: | St Malo 900 |
Fly Ryanair from Stansted, East midlands, Dublin or Liverpool to Carcassonne - from there its just 40 minutes drive to Montazels. Hertz & Eurocar have offices at the airport plus a shuttle bus is provided to the station for a train to Couiza/Montazels (10 minutes walk to the house), or airport pickups can be arranged at a cost of 35euros.
Fly Easyjet from Gatwick to Toulouse - 90 minutes drive to the cottage. Other options are Manchester / Stansted to Perpignan (1 hours drive).Gerona in Spain (2,5 hours drive) from Luton/ Bournemouth/ Blackpool/Bristol/Newcastle/ Liverpool,/Stansted/Dublin/Glasgow or East Midlands with either Easyjet or Ryanair.
Ferry/Drive - It takes roughly 12 hours to drive from Boulogne. We have found Speedferries to be the cheapest option with plenty of sailings available and bookable via the intenet.
By Train: From Waterloo to Couiza/Montazels via Paris, Toulouse & Carcassonne by SNCF. There is a taxi service in Couiza.
